Events and Festivals in Cornwall

 

Cornwall has many great events and festivals throughout the year due to the counties popularity with holiday visitors. During the summer months and half term breaks events are on pretty much every day and provide great fun memorable days and evenings out.

Events and Festivals during October 2009

Falmouth Oyster Festival 15 October 2009 to 18 October 2009 Celebrates the start of the oyster season the Festival has a broad appeal and is a must for all oyster, seafood and marine heritage enthusiasts - come and enjoy lunch and savour the atmosphere! Boscastle Walking Week 05 October 2009 to 09 October 2009 A ‘Pick and Mix’ of walks and activities in the Boscastle area. Boscastle Food, Arts and Crafts Festival 03 October 2009 to 04 October 2009 A Festival with lashings of fresh food, harbour fun and evening frolics.
